  • Microplastics in Your Gum, a Houdini Dog, and Everest Sky Surfing | Jamie & Chris: Don’t Be an Idiot
    Jan 20 2026

    This week, Jamie and Chris go from “wait… that’s in my food?” to “how is this dog smarter than me?”—and finish with someone casually breaking a world record at Everest altitude.

    In this episode:

    • Microplastics in everyday food and drink—including chewing gum, salt, produce (apples/carrots), hot drinks (tea/coffee), and seafood—plus how exposure can vary wildly and why packaging matters.

    • The microbubbles angle: how water itself may help break plastics down into tiny pieces that spread through rivers and oceans and into the food chain.

    • The “is this real?” moment: claims about microplastics in the brain and the broader discussion about potential health links and “obesogens.”

    • A shelter dog named Dawson pulls a full Houdini—escapes his kennel, unlocks the front door, and strolls out like he owns the place.

    • A Belarusian daredevil, Olga Naumova, sets a record with a sky surf jump at 20,945 feet over the Mount Everest region.

  • Tax Refund Drama, Government Waste Exposed by Rand Paul's 2025 Festivus Roast, Sky-High Energy Bills in Blue States, Cattle Farmer Woes, Soaring Gold and Silver Prices | Don't Be an Idiot Podcast
    Dec 30 2025

    Jamie and Chris dive into tax woes: Chris gets his refund (plus IRS interest reminder), while Jamie waits months. Then, Senator Rand Paul's 2025 Festivus Report slams $1.6 trillion in waste—including cocaine-dosed dogs, binge-drinking ferrets, monkey "Price Is Right" games, Latinx influencer drug campaigns, toddler screen time studies, bug-food promotion, and $1.22 trillion in debt interest.
    We compare sky-high electricity rates in Democrat states (e.g., California 33.60¢/kWh, Hawaii 39.74¢) vs. cheaper Republican ones (e.g., Idaho 12.46¢, Wyoming 15.11¢). California loses refineries as Phillips 66, Valero, and Chevron flee hostile regs. Farmers hurt by low cattle prices but high beef costs. Gold and silver hit wild record highs amid economic chaos!
